I Need Translations
ineedtranslations have been providing translation and interpreting services for companies and individuals across the world for over 20 years. we have extensive experience working with a range of languages within the local, multinational and governmental sectors, translating legal, technical and medical texts. foyle international is the sister company of ineedtranslations. this international language school has partners and agents worldwide, including offices in china and india. therefore, this market knowledge enables ineedtranslations to keep up to date with international business trends. ineedtranslations can help your business communicate effectively with worldwide markets by providing: translations • documents • websites • email • audiovisual • proof reading specialist interpreting • conference • meeting or telephone tailored language programmes • business groups • individual ineedtranslations can provide these services in a range of specialist areas, in a variety of languages. all
